McGraw Hill Business Program: Critical Thinking

Honing students’ critical thinking and problem-solving skills

In every way we can, McGraw Hill is working to put students in active decision-making and problem-solving roles so they can learn by doing.

Application-Based Activities

Across the business portfolio, McGraw Hill has authored close to 1,000 activities for students. These brief, interactive activities encourage students to apply their knowledge, critical-thinking, and problem-solving skills to realistic business scenarios. The outcomes change based on a student’s decisions, demonstrating real-world cause-and-effect. These real-world business simulations are available in the following course areas:

Project-Based Simulations

Long-form online simulations drive students to make competitive decisions in a simulated business environment, either over the course of a semester or as a capstone project. These simulations give students a more in-depth view into different aspects of business.

Case studies

An obvious resource within McGraw Hill products across the business portfolio is case studies. In varying lengths and difficulties depending on the course, case studies allow for students to practice their decision-making and problem-solving skills with their written case analysis or participation in class discussion. Outside of the case studies available within each product, a variety of cases are also available at our Create site, that allows you to include cases from Harvard, Darden, Ivey and many more sources.
